4.18.1 Time Settings
Choose menu “System Tools→Time Settings”, you can configure the time on the following
screen.
Figure 4-84 Time settings
Time Zone - Select your local time zone from this pull down list.
Date - Enter your local date in MM/DD/YY into the right blanks.
Time - Enter your local time in HH/MM/SS into the right blanks.
NTP Server Prior - Enter the address for the NTP Server, then the router will get the time
from the NTP Server preferentially. In addition, for some built-in common NTP Servers, the
router can get time automatically once it connects the Internet.
